102,2 тыс подписчиков
Быстро сжимаем, быстро пишем и читаем! На Java
«В ходе разработки IDE 1С:Enterprise Development Tools у нас возникла необходимость быстро оперировать с большими объемами данных. Если не вдаваться в детали: при интерактивной работе пользователя с IDE при переключении с одной ветки репозитория на другую нам нужно сохранить текущее состояние проекта и загрузить состояние проекта из новой ветки. Детали — в конце статьи.
Ну а что касается Java, то задача выглядит так: быстро сохранить несколько гигабайт информации на диск и быстро считать несколько гигабайт информации с диска. Как мы решали эту задачу, с какими трудностями столкнулись и как их преодолели».
Около минуты
4 августа 2022
1454 читали